NASCAR travels to Charlotte Motor Speedway this weekend. All three national series will compete, culminating with the iconic Coca-Cola 600 Sunday evening.
The Coca-Cola 600 is the longest race on the NASCAR Cup Series schedule, with the four-hour-and-then-some marathon at Charlotte (N.C.) Motor Speedway providing added points and poignancy on Sunday of Memorial Day weekend.
